On Sun, 2009-09-27 at 16:15 -0400, Tom Lane wrote:
> Peter Eisentraut <peter_e@gmx.net> writes:
> > Then why not send everything to syslog and have syslog filter it to the
> > places you want to?  That is what syslog is for, after all.
> 
> We send all syslog output with the same identifier/priority/facility,
> so there's not a lot of hope of getting syslog to do any useful
> filtering (at least not with the versions of syslog I'm familiar with).

Time to upgrade then. ;-)  For example, the default syslog in Fedora has
been rsyslog since Fedora 8, and that one can do a lot more than just
filter by identifier/priority/facility.  syslog-ng is another popular
example for a more featureful syslog.
